After ruling that Avicola Villalobos is not liable to Lisa, S.A. for any claims presented in a Commercial Court (Civil Jurisdiction) in Bermuda, the same Court has ruled that Lisa, S.A. must compensate Avicola Villalobos for as much as US$2.6 million in litigation costs and issues a Mareva injunction against Lisa, S.A. for US$1.0 million.
The Court's ruling came days before Lisa, S.A.'s withdrawal of an appeal of the original ruling in favor of Avicola Villalobos. The Bermuda Court's ruling clearing Avicola Villalobos of allegations of fraud and money laundering stands uncontested.
